RMS Queen MaryPhotos on CD The glory days of Transatlantic liners may have passed, the piers in New York gone and most of the ships victims of the scrappers, but happily one of these grand old ships has survived. The RMS Queen Mary, once the pride of the Cunard Line, has been a tourist attraction in Long Beach, California since 1967.
